| Feature | Edition Details (Third Edition) | Edition Details (Second Edition) | | :--- | :--- | :--- | | | Engineering Mathematics Volume 2 | Engineering Mathematics: Volume 2 | | Author | Diego Inocencio Tapang Gillesania | Diego Inocencio Tapang Gillesania | | Edition | 3rd edition | 2nd edition | | Publication Year | 2014 | 2012 | | Publisher | Diego Inocencio Tapang Gillesania (Cebu City, Philippines) | Diego Inocencio Tapang Gillesania (Cebu City, Philippines) | | Page Count | viii, 706 pages | viii, 516 pages | | ISBN-13 | 9789718614525 | 9789718614433 | | Physical Size | 22 cm | 21 cm | | Key Content | Covers second-order differential equations, Laplace transforms, functions of several variables, multiple integrals, vector analysis, functions of a complex variable, and advanced numerical methods. | Covers second-order differential equations, Laplace transforms, functions of several variables, multiple integrals, vector analysis, functions of a complex variable, and advanced numerical methods. |
